Abstract

The invention relates to the field of male and/or female sexual dysfunction. The invention specifically relates to the use of testosterone and a 5-HT1A agonist.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1 . A pharmaceutical composition designed for acute administration in anticipation of sexual activity comprising testosterone or analog thereof and a 5-HT1A agonist, wherein said testosterone or analog is formulated for immediate release and the 5-HT1A agonist is formulated for delayed release such that 5-HT1A is released 2.5 to 4.5 hours after the release of testosterone or analog. 
     
     
         2 . The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1  which further includes a PDE5 inhibitor, wherein said composition is formulated for delayed release of said PDE5 inhibitor 1.5-4.5 hours after the release of testosterone or analog. 
     
     
         3 . The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 3 , wherein the testosterone or analog is testosterone. 
     
     
         4 . The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 3 , wherein the composition comprises between 0.3 mg and 2.5 mg testosterone. 
     
     
         5 . The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1 , wherein the 5-HT1A agonist is buspirone. 
     
     
         6 . The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1  which is a nasal, sublingual or buccal-mucosal formulation. 
     
     
         7 . The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 6  which is a sublingual formulation. 
     
     
         8 . The pharmaceutical composition of  claim 1 , wherein said delayed release is effected by surrounding the 5-HT1A agonist by a coating. 
     
     
         9 . A kit comprising at least one pharmaceutical composition comprising testosterone or analog thereof formulated for immediate release of said testosterone and at least one pharmaceutical composition comprising a 5-HT1A agonist formulated for immediate release, wherein said kit further comprises instructions to administer said compositions acutely in anticipation of sexual activity at a time so that testosterone or analog is released 3.5-5 hours prior to sexual activity and the 5-HT1A agonist is released 1 hour prior to sexual activity. 
     
     
         10 . The kit of  claim 9  further comprising at least one pharmaceutical composition comprising a PDE5 inhibitor along with instructions to administer said PDE5 inhibitor at a time so that it is released 1-2 hours prior to sexual activity. 
     
     
         11 . The kit of  claim 9 , wherein the 5-HT1A agonist is buspirone. 
     
     
         12 . The kit of  claim 9 , wherein the testosterone or analog is testosterone. 
     
     
         13 . The kit of  claim 12 , wherein the testosterone composition comprises between 0.3 mg and 2.5 mg testosterone. 
     
     
         14 . A method to treat sexual dysfunction in anticipation of sexual activity, which method comprises providing to a subject in need of such treatment an effective amount of testosterone or an analog thereof followed by providing said subject with a 5-HT1A agonist 2.5-4.5 hours after the testosterone or analog is provided. 
     
     
         15 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ein said testosterone or an analog thereof is formulated for sublingual, buccal-mucosal, or intranasal administration with a cyclodextrin. 
     
     
         16 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ein the testosterone analog is dihydrotestosterone. 
     
     
         17 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ein the 5-HT1A agonist is buspirone. 
     
     
         18 . The method of  claim 14 , wherein the testosterone or an analog and the 5-HT1A agonist are provided in single formulation. 
     
     
         19 . The method of  claim 15 , wherein the testosterone or an analog is formulated to be released in one short burst 60-120 seconds after administration. 
     
     
         20 . The method of  claim 17 , wherein the testosterone or analog is testosterone.
